Requiring passwords to include a mix of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and special characters is an example of which password policy element?
Password complexity involves setting rules that require users to create passwords using a combination of different character types. This enhances security by making passwords more difficult to guess or crack. Password expiration sets a time limit on how long a password can be used before it must be changed. Multifactor authentication requires users to provide multiple forms of verification, and password history prevents users from reusing previous passwords.
